Pneumonia is a serious infection that inflames the air sacs (alveoli) in one or both lungs. The air sacs may fill with fluid or pus, making it difficult for oxygen to pass into the bloodstream. This leads to symptoms such as coughing, fever, chills, chest pain, and difficulty breathing. Pneumonia can range in severity from mild cases that can be managed at home to severe infections that require hospitalization and can be life-threatening, especially in vulnerable populations such as infants, older adults, and those with weakened immune systems. It remains one of the leading causes of illness and death worldwide, but with proper medical care, most cases can be successfully treated.
The causes of pneumonia are diverse. It can be triggered by bacteria, viruses, fungi, or, in rare cases, parasites. Bacterial pneumonia, most often caused by Streptococcus pneumoniae, is the most common and can develop suddenly with high fever, chills, and productive cough. Viral pneumonia, often caused by influenza, respiratory syncytial virus (RSV), or coronaviruses, tends to develop more gradually and is especially common in children. Fungal pneumonia is less common but can affect people with weakened immune systems, such as those with HIV/AIDS or cancer. Pneumonia can also develop after inhaling food, liquids, or vomit into the lungs, a condition known as aspiration pneumonia.
The risk factors for pneumonia include age (infants and people over 65 are at highest risk), smoking, chronic lung diseases such as COPD or asthma, weakened immune systems due to conditions like HIV or chemotherapy, and underlying medical problems such as heart disease or diabetes. Living in crowded environments, such as nursing homes or long-term care facilities, also increases the risk of infection. Seasonal factors play a role as well, with pneumonia being more common during the winter months when respiratory infections spread more easily.
The symptoms of pneumonia can vary depending on the cause and severity of the infection. Common signs include persistent cough, which may produce green, yellow, or bloody mucus; high fever accompanied by chills and sweating; sharp or stabbing chest pain that worsens with breathing or coughing; and shortness of breath or rapid breathing. Additional symptoms may include fatigue, loss of appetite, nausea, vomiting, or confusion, particularly in older adults. In severe cases, pneumonia can lead to low oxygen levels in the blood (hypoxemia) and respiratory failure, requiring urgent medical intervention.
The diagnosis of pneumonia is made using a combination of physical examination and diagnostic tests. A doctor will often listen to the lungs with a stethoscope to detect abnormal sounds such as crackles or wheezing. A chest X-ray is the most common tool for confirming pneumonia and assessing its extent. Blood tests may help identify the type of infection and evaluate the body’s immune response. Sputum cultures, CT scans, and pulse oximetry (measuring oxygen levels in the blood) may also be used for more accurate diagnosis. Identifying the underlying cause—bacterial, viral, or fungal—is important for selecting the most appropriate treatment.
Treatment for pneumonia depends on the cause, severity, and patient’s overall health. Bacterial pneumonia is typically treated with antibiotics, and improvement is often seen within days. Viral pneumonia does not respond to antibiotics but may be treated with antiviral medications in certain cases, such as influenza-related pneumonia. Fungal pneumonia requires antifungal drugs. Supportive treatments—including rest, fluids, oxygen therapy, and medications to reduce fever and pain—are crucial in all cases. Severe pneumonia may require hospitalization, intravenous antibiotics, or mechanical ventilation in intensive care settings. Early treatment significantly reduces complications and improves recovery.
The complications of pneumonia can be serious, especially in high-risk patients. These include pleural effusion (fluid buildup around the lungs), lung abscess (a pocket of pus in the lung), bacteremia (bacteria spreading into the bloodstream), and acute respiratory distress syndrome (ARDS), which can be life-threatening. Because pneumonia can weaken the lungs, patients may also face longer recovery times and be more vulnerable to future respiratory infections. Preventing these complications requires timely diagnosis, appropriate treatment, and careful medical follow-up.
Prevention of pneumonia is possible through a combination of vaccines, healthy lifestyle habits, and infection control. Vaccines such as the pneumococcal vaccine and influenza vaccine significantly reduce the risk of developing pneumonia. Good hygiene practices—such as frequent handwashing, avoiding close contact with sick individuals, and covering coughs and sneezes—help prevent the spread of infections. Maintaining a strong immune system through proper nutrition, exercise, adequate sleep, and smoking cessation also lowers the risk. For vulnerable populations, especially the elderly and immunocompromised, vaccination and preventive healthcare are essential.
The future of pneumonia management is evolving with advances in diagnostics, treatments, and preventive measures. Rapid molecular testing is improving the speed and accuracy of identifying infectious agents, allowing for more targeted therapies. New vaccines are being developed to protect against a broader range of pathogens. In addition, global health initiatives are working to reduce pneumonia-related deaths in children and improve access to vaccines and antibiotics in developing countries. With greater awareness and innovation, pneumonia-related complications and mortality can be significantly reduced worldwide.
